It is difficult to play for a client whose planner is not a professional. This wedding was one of the most difficult I've played for in the last 20 years. Even the venue employess were frustrated. I was asked to move and DID move harp locations THREE times (a first for me), which entails moving an amplifer, table, harp, chair, stand, cords, etc. (not easy). I was expected to play outside even though the weather was on the verge of raining/sprinkling, which damages my harp. I also learned a song for the bride at no charge, which takes HOURS of additional time, as a courtesy to the bride to make her happy. Extremely stressful, unorganized and easy to blame me.
